In the world of digital media, a REMUX is highly coveted. Unlike a typical "Rip" (like a 2GB MKV file you might find on streaming sites), a Remux is a lossless copy.

Lossless Quality: A Remux takes the raw video and audio streams directly from the physical Blu-ray disc and places them into a container (usually .MKV) without re-encoding. This means the video bitrate is exactly what the studio intended—often 30-40 Mbps compared to the 5-8 Mbps seen on Netflix or Hulu.

Full Audio Fidelity: This specific release likely includes the Dolby Atmos or DTS-HD Master Audio tracks. In a film like 10 Cloverfield Lane, where every creak of the bunker and every distant rumble is vital to the suspense, lossless audio is essential.

No Compromise: You get the 1080p resolution with zero compression artifacts, preserving the film's natural grain and deep shadow detail—crucial for the dark, dimly lit bunker scenes. 3. The "Cloverfield" Connection

What is a Remux?A Remux is a rip of a Blu-ray or UHD disc where the video and audio tracks are "remuxed" into a different container (usually .mkv) without any additional compression. Unlike standard "encodes" (which reduce file size by sacrificing quality), a Remux is bit-for-bit identical to the physical disc.

Visual Fidelity in 1080p:In a 1080p Blu-ray Remux of this film, the high bitrate ensures that the dark, dingy corners of Howard’s bunker are rendered without "banding" or "blocking." The 1080p vs 4K Debate for This Film

10 Cloverfield Lane is also available in 4K Blu-ray (with HDR10). So why choose a 1080p REMUX?

  1. Storage efficiency – A 4K REMUX is ~50-60GB vs ~25-30GB for 1080p.
  2. Source quality – The film was shot on 35mm (Kodak Vision3 500T) and finished at a 2K DI. A 1080p REMUX is pixel-level accurate to the master.
  3. HDR is not essential – The bunker’s color palette is intentionally muted (greens, grays, dull yellow). HDR adds little compared to a well-calibrated SDR display.

For archivers, the 1080p REMUX remains the sweet spot.
